The TDK-Lambda Genesys series offers extremely flexible and safe power supplies for applications in OEM, industry and laboratory.
The Genesys series power supplies can be controlled using the free software via the built-in RS-232 / RS-485 or analog interface. Labview drivers are also available.
A LAN, GPIB and electrically isolated analog interface for control is also available as an option.
The Genesys series is ideally suited for applications in the areas of automotive, semiconductor manufacturing, medical technology, aerospace, laser diode testing and testing.
